Here’s the situation when it comes to hiring remote talent from Latin America. Today, we’re more connected than ever, and teams are no longer limited by geography. Businesses are realizing that great talent doesn’t have to sit in the same office, or even in the same country.

One of the biggest advantages of hiring LATAM talent is the cultural and language alignment. There’s a natural ability to communicate, adapt, and connect in a way that feels more fluid and approachable, especially for companies working in bilingual or diverse markets. That connection makes collaboration smoother and client interactions more natural.

But it goes beyond that. LATAM professionals are known for being adaptable, committed, and highly capable across roles like admin support, recruiting, bookkeeping, sales, customer service, and more. Many bring strong experience working with U.S.-based companies, understanding expectations, pace, and communication standards.

There’s also a practical side to it. Time zones align much better compared to other regions, which allows for real-time collaboration and stronger team integration. You’re not waiting overnight for answers, you’re building a team that can actually move with you and support your day-to-day operations.

At the same time, hiring in LATAM can bring efficiency to your structure. You can build strong roles, maintain quality, and create a more scalable team without compromising performance. It becomes less about reducing cost and more about building smart.

Of course, like any hiring decision, it still requires structure. Clear expectations, proper screening, communication, and onboarding are key to making it successful. Remote doesn’t mean disconnected, it means intentional.
